WINSOR, Fred Alec
Personal Details
Service Number: | 698 |
---|---|
Enlisted: | 24 August 1914, Albert Park, Vic. |
Last Rank: | Private |
Last Unit: | 5th Infantry Battalion |
Born: | Elsternwick, Vic., 1890 |
Home Town: | Oakleigh, Monash, Victoria |
Schooling: | Not yet discovered |
Occupation: | Carpenter |
Died: | Port Lincoln, SA, 29 October 1961, cause of death not yet discovered |
Cemetery: |
Happy Valley Cemetery, Port Lincoln RSL Section |
Memorials: | Oakleigh Roll of Honour |
Service History
World War 1 Service
24 Aug 1914: | Enlisted AIF WW1, Private, 698, 5th Infantry Battalion, Albert Park, Vic. | |
---|---|---|
21 Oct 1914: | Involvement Private, 698, 5th Infantry Battalion, --- :embarkation_roll: roll_number: '8' embarkation_place: Melbourne embarkation_ship: HMAT Orvieto embarkation_ship_number: A3 public_note: '' | |
21 Oct 1914: | Embarked Private, 698, 5th Infantry Battalion, HMAT Orvieto, Melbourne |
